The Director of Facilities serves as staff advisor to the Regent assigned to chair the Facilities portion of the Board's agenda. Additionally, the Director of Facilities works closely with the campus architects and planners, physical plant directors, and other campus administrators. The Director of Facilities is responsible for providing professional advice to the Board on all matters relating to planning, construction and maintenance of space and on matters involving prudent management of the physical inventory. This responsibility includes recommendations on legislative requests for capital improvements and repair/rehabilitation budgets, reviewing written programs for new or remodeled space, selecting and negotiating fees with architects and engineers, reviewing drawings and specifications, conducting space inventories, gathering utilization data, and long-range planning. Other important responsibilities include maintaining a close liaison with the Legislative Joint Committee for Building Construction, the Department of Administration, and other State Agencies.
